Outgoing Calls Ringing on the Wrong Device
When somebody calls me in Teams, my computer's built-in speakers naturally ring to let me know I have an incoming call (as they should). When I'm on a phone call in Teams, the microphone and speaker ...

i am on windows 11.
1) open: system>sound>volume mixer
2) expand the "apps" section
3) make an "outgoing" call from teams
4) the "Microsoft teams" app should appear there, expand it and change the default output device to your headset
check for incoming calls if you need to configure the second device so you will hear someone is calling you
